How to handle low-quality customer images in POD: expert insights
Low-quality customer uploads are one of the most persistent and costly challenges in the print-on-demand industry. A blurry image that looks acceptable on a phone screen can become a pixelated disaster stretched across a 12×16 canvas print or an 11×14 garment graphic. The result is unhappy customers, costly reprints, and a dent in your reputation.
The good news is that the industry has developed a toolkit of proven, scalable strategies to deal with this, from AI-powered upscaling to proactive upload guardrails. In this article, industry professionals share their go-to methods for managing low-quality customer images and maintaining the print quality that keeps customers coming back.
Key takeaways
- Prevention beats correction. Setting clear resolution requirements and showing real-time previews at upload stops low-quality files before they become a production problem.
- AI upscaling is now a frontline fix. Modern neural network-based tools can increase pixel count by 400% without visible artifacts, closing the gap between what customers upload and what presses demand.
- Showing customers the problem early is the fastest path to a solution. A quick proof email that honestly displays how a file will print gets far better outcomes than discovering the issue post-production.
- Strategic design choices can minimize the impact of poor source files. Stylized treatments, tight crops, and texture filters can conceal compression artifacts and graininess that would otherwise ruin a print.
- Image quality is a trust issue. In POD, a print that doesn't match expectations doesn't just cost you a reprint, it costs you the customer.
Why low-quality uploads happen in the first place
Before solving the problem, it helps to understand why it's so common. Most customers aren't designers. They upload a photo saved from a social media post, a screenshot, or a small JPEG that's been compressed multiple times. They have no concept of DPI, resolution, or what 300 PPI actually means at print size.
If you're just getting started with a POD business, this becomes apparent quickly: file quality is the bottleneck. A disproportionate share of "production issues" are actually low-resolution uploads or compressed images that look fine on a small screen but fail completely when enlarged to print dimensions.
This is why increasing the DPI of customer files, either automatically or through a review step, has become a core part of the professional POD workflow.
Strategy 1: Use AI upscaling as your first line of defense
The most scalable and modern approach to low-quality uploads is to intercept them with AI upscaling before they reach production. Neural-network-based upscalers reconstruct detail, predict missing information, and produce output that holds up under print conditions.
Neural networks fill the interim between low-resolution files and superb-quality prints. Right now, digital tools can increase the number of pixels without artifacts — specialized tools can make an image 400% larger without compromising sharp borders and clear colors. Software predicts the missing detail. High-end upscaling platforms cost less than $20 a month and save hours of manual editing, speeding up the entire creative workflow.
Eleni Nicolaou, Art Therapist & Creative Wellness Expert, Davincified
This matters because the alternative, contacting the customer, waiting for a better file, and reprocessing the order, introduces friction and delay that damages the customer experience. For high-volume POD operations, it's simply not sustainable.
AI tools like LetsEnhance can upscale images by up to 16× using AI models trained specifically for different content types: photographs, illustrations, fine art, and more. For POD sellers processing dozens or hundreds of orders per week, the API allows this to happen automatically at the point of upload, so no low-resolution file ever reaches the print queue unaddressed.
Any time a customer file comes in below your minimum DPI threshold for the requested print size. Rather than flagging and rejecting the order, run it through an AI upscaler first. Many files that appear unusable at 72 PPI become perfectly printable at 300 PPI after processing.
Strategy 2: Set clear upload requirements and surface them at the right moment
Prevention is always cleaner than remediation. The most effective POD operations build image quality requirements directly into the upload experience and keep it active and visible at the moment the customer is choosing their file.
The simplest way to handle this is by setting clear minimum image requirements upfront. Build it right into the upload process. Show a warning when the resolution is too low. Give them a preview so they can actually see what the final product will look like before they hit order. At the end of the day, image quality is trust. I've seen it across every e-commerce project I've worked on. If the end result doesn't match expectations, you lose the customer forever.
Preslav Nikov, Founder, CEO, craftberry
This approach works because it shifts responsibility to the customer at the right moment, rather than turning a fulfilled order into a problem. A real-time resolution warning paired with a live print preview gives customers the information they need to make a better choice, or to understand why you're asking for a different file.
If you want a benchmark: most POD print processes require a minimum of 150 DPI at final print size for acceptable results, and 300 DPI for sharp, professional output. For a standard 8×10 print, that means the source image needs to be at least 2400×3000 pixels.
For sellers using third-party POD platforms, this level of control may be limited. But if you run your own storefront, implementing a client-side resolution check before upload confirmation is a relatively straightforward technical step with a significant payoff in reduced reprints and customer complaints.
Strategy 3: Send a proof before production and make the problem visible
Sometimes the best technology is a well-timed, honest communication. When a low-quality file reaches your queue and can't easily be fixed through upscaling, showing the customer exactly what their image will look like before printing is the fastest way to get to a good outcome.
If a client sends a blurry diploma photo, I'll email them a quick proof first. I just show them how it will actually print, which usually looks pretty bad. Then I ask if they have a better photo or if they'd like our designers to redraw it. This gets us on the same page early and ensures they end up with a final print they actually love.
Taylor Pace, Owner, Hey Congrats
The key word here is honest. Don't soften the preview or show the image at reduced size where the quality problem isn't obvious. Show them a realistic simulation of the print at actual size. When customers see a blurry, pixelated rendering with their own name on it, they almost always want to find a solution and they become invested in solving it rather than blaming you for the outcome.
This approach is especially effective for personalized and sentimental products (memorial prints, graduation gifts, family portraits) where the customer is emotionally invested in getting it right. It converts a potential complaint into a collaboration.
But make sure not to just send a bad proof and ask for a better file. Offer options: a higher-resolution source, an AI-upscaled version for approval, a vectorized redraw at an additional cost, or a reformatted design that works within the constraints of the existing file.
Strategy 4: Use design techniques to work with what you have
When the source file is genuinely limited and a better version isn't available, experienced POD designers use a range of creative and technical approaches to make the most of low-quality material.
There are a lot of ways that stylized vector designs hide technical imperfections. Digital oil painting filters cover up noise and compression artifacts that ruin an ordinary print. Thick brushstroke textures cover 80% of the graininess that is present in low quality customer uploads. On top of that, cropping a grainy image to a smaller focal point makes better use of any remaining pixel densities for the design. Restricting a file to a 4x 6 inch area on a garment helps to maintain the visual integrity of a submission.
Eleni Nicolaou, Art Therapist & Creative Wellness Expert, Davincified
These techniques don't replace upscaling, but rather complement it. AI upscaling recovers pixel information; creative treatment makes that information look intentional. Together, they can rescue files that would otherwise be impossible to print acceptably.
Practical approaches include:
- Tight cropping to the strongest part of the image — if a portrait has a sharp face but a blurry background, crop to the face and lose the background
- Artistic filters (oil paint, watercolor, crosshatch) that convert graininess into stylistic texture rather than visible flaws
- Vectorization for logos and text-heavy designs, eliminating resolution as a constraint entirely
- Placement strategy — placing the design on a smaller area of the garment (chest graphic vs. full-front) reduces how much the resolution is stretched
These aren't workarounds to hide behind. Used transparently, they're legitimate creative solutions that customers often prefer over a pixelated realistic print and they're worth offering as a premium service option.
Building a complete low-quality image workflow
The strongest POD operations don't rely on a single strategy, they layer them. A practical workflow might look like this:
- At upload: enforce a minimum resolution warning and show a real-time print preview
- Automatically: run any file below threshold through AI upscaling and flag the result for QA review
- For borderline files: send an honest proof to the customer with upscaled and original versions for comparison
- For truly unusable files: offer a menu of solutions such as new upload, redraw, artistic treatment with clear pricing and turnaround
This approach catches the problem at every stage, reduces manual intervention, and creates a customer experience that builds trust.
If you're evaluating tools for the upscaling step, this overview of software used by printing professionals is a useful starting point and LetsEnhance's upscaler is built specifically for the quality requirements that print production demands.